ARC Review
I really like this book and the characters too. Seb is the perfect golden sunshine boy I have ever met. His character was so well built that I fell in love with him. Although he is a Goldie but his lil bit of grovelling *chef kisses* I mean there will be no one that cannot like Seb. Indie as a black cat was absolutely badass but yes sometimes it was too overwhelming. & that's why i thought somewhere or other I felt disconnected with the character of Indie but hey no worries right.
These two characters are extremely opposite to each other. It has a perfect mix of spice and sweet romance. I even loved how this was a college sport romance but there was not much of a drama and that was kinda off for me. Anyways, all the side notes and characters are also good.
